Sharks: What Do Great Whites, Hammerheads, and Whale Sharks Get Up To All Day? Book Discussion
Sharks: What Do Great Whites, Hammerheads, and Whale Sharks Get Up To All Day? (A Day in the Life)
by
Sharks: What Do Great Whites, Hammerheads, and Whale Sharks Get Up To All Day? (A Day in the Life)